Match Column-I with Column-II.

Column-I Column-II (a) Electrostatic potential at a point (i) Work done per unit test charge (b) Work done in bringing a charge from infinity (ii) Always positive (c) Potential energy of a charge in an external field (iii) Depends on the configuration of the charges (d) Potential due to multiple charges (iv) Zero at points of cancellation

Choose the correct matching:

A

a-i, b-ii, c-iii, d-iv

B

a-ii, b-i, c-iv, d-iii

C

a-iii, b-iv, c-i, d-ii

D

a-iv, b-iii, c-ii, d-i

Correct Answer

Option A

Detailed Explanation

The electrostatic potential at a point is defined as the work done per unit test charge to bring it from infinity to that point (i). The work done in bringing a charge from infinity is related to the potential of that point (ii). The potential energy in an external field depends on the arrangement of charges (iii), and the potential due to multiple charges can be zero at points where their effects cancel each other out (iv).
